Mogadishu, (Halbeeg News) – Federal Government of Somalia Prime Minister Hamza Abdi Barre Wednesday laid the foundation stone for a new passport issuance center in Boondheere district, Benadir Region, Mogadishu.
The center, operated by the Immigration and Citizenship Agency of Somalia, aims to enhance passport service delivery and make government services more accessible to the people.
Speaking during the event, the Prime Minister Barre commended the agency’s leaders and staff for their dedication.
He emphasized their commitment to serving the Somali people and building a large, modern central facility. The event was attended by notable figures, including the Minister of Internal Security and the Governor of Benadir Region.
This passport center is part of a series of initiatives to facilitate passport acquisition for citizens across the country.
The agency plans to extend its reach to all regions, ensuring that no one is left behind. The Danish Government’s support has been instrumental in realizing this project, reflecting their commitment to improving services for the Somali people.
